Sycamore

Sycamores are amazing trees shedding bark like skin removing dry and brittle layers to reveal new pristine smooth pale green hues. The bark peels and laps over like a tongue languishing,, thirsty,, panting in the Sun and layering the trunk of patchwork design in a fresh clean quilting. Hail to the Sycamores standing kingly tall unflinchingly in the wind reaching toward the sky with triple crowns of leaves up high.
